Hitachinaka, Japan

Welcome to Hitachinaka! Nicknamed the ‘Flower and Seaside Town’, this picturesque village is home to the Hitachi Seaside Park, which blooms with various wildflowers year-round. Hitachinaka is also known for its fresh seafood, so don’t miss the chance to savour the catch of the day.   

 
Miyako, Japan

Welcome to Miyako! Surrounded by the breathtaking Sanriku Fukko National Park, this Pacific coast city is like no other. Hang out on the pebbled Jodogahama Beach, barter at the Miyako Fish Market and pay your respects at the Taro Kanko Hotel Tsunami Remains.

 
Muroran, Japan

Muroran is an industrial port city in southeastern Hokkaido, Japan. With its stunning natural landscapes and lovely night view spots, Muroran is a hidden gem waiting to be discovered. Nestled between scenic mountains and the beautiful Pacific Ocean, Muroran offers a feast for the eyes. The city is known for its impressive coastline, which offers panoramic views of the vast ocean. From the vibrant blue hues of the water to the rugged cliffs and rocky formations, every view is like a postcard coming to life. Whether you’re strolling along the shore or admiring the view from a distance, the beauty of Muroran’s coastline is truly captivating.

 
Kushiro, Japan

Welcome to Kushiro! Known as the ‘City of Mist’, Kushiro is a haven for seafood lovers – check out the Kushiro Washo Market for some of the freshest sashimi in all of Japan. Meanwhile, architecture enthusiasts will find themselves fascinated by the Kushiro City Museum of Art, which resembles the shape of a Japanese crane spreading its wings.

Dutch Harbor, Alaska

Welcome to Dutch Harbor. Sometimes known as Unalaska, Dutch Harbor is located in the remote Aleutian Islands, stretching between the United States and Russia in the Bering Sea. Here, you can visit the oldest Russian-Orthodox church in North America or enjoy an abundance of outdoor activities, including hiking, sport fishing and kayaking.

Kodiak, Alaska

Welcome to Kodiak! Known as the Emerald Isle, this tiny village is known for its rolling green mountains and breathtaking natural splendour. Visit the Kodiak National Wildlife Refuge to spot native bears, deer and beavers, or check out the Baranov Museum to explore the rich history of the region.

 
Seward, Alaska

Welcome to Seward, the gateway to Alaska. Shaped by glaciers and surrounded by mountains and ocean, Seward is a breathtaking work of nature. Explore the Kenai Fjords, search for wildlife at Resurrection Bay and get up close to the beauty of Exit Glacier.

 
Hubbard Glacier, Alaska (scenic cruising)

Enjoy a scenic cruise as your ship makes its way towards one of Alaska’s most exciting natural treasures Hubbard Glacier. At 7 miles wide, 76 miles long, and 30 stories high, Hubbard is the largest tidewater glacier in North America. Witness glacier calving, where large chunks of ice break off and fall into the water below, and be sure to keep your eye out for the local whales, seals, and otters that hunt and play in the waters of Disenchantment Bay.

 
Sitka, Alaska

Welcome to Sitka, where wilderness and culture collide. Tucked between forested mountains and the Pacific Ocean, the town is filled with remnants of both Alaskan Native and Russian heritage. In town, search for totem poles at the Sitka National Historical Park, uncover history at the Russian Bishop’s House and check out St Michael’s Orthodox Cathedral. If nature’s more your thing, there’s plenty of water activities and wildlife watching on offer.

 
Ketchikan, Alaska

Today’s adventure brings us to Ketchikan, another fascinating location on the Alaskan coast. Visit a Native American village, watch a lumberjack show, take a trip to the Misty Fjords or go crab fishing!

 
Inside Passage, Alaska (scenic cruising)

Welcome to the Inside Passage. Today you’ll cruise through a protected network of waterways along the rugged coast of Southeast Alaska, passing glacial mountains, lush pine forests and iconic native wildlife. You’ll soon see why the Inside Passage is known as one of the greatest cruising routes in the world!

 
Victoria, Canada

Welcome to Victoria. Located on the southern end of the stunning Vancouver Island, Victoria boasts an exciting mix of history, culture, and nature. Visit the Royal BC Museum for a taste of culture and head to Fisherman’s Wharf to see the colourful floating houses. If you’re craving some time outdoors, Beacon Hill Park is complete with a petting zoo, rose garden, multiple sports fields, playground and more! 

 
Vancouver, Canada

Welcome to Vancouver. Offering the best of both worlds, here you can spend the morning hiking through mountains and the evening soaking in the city lights. Explore Gastown, wander through Stanley Park and grab a beer and bite to eat at Granville Island. If you’re a nature lover, don’t miss the forest scenery at Capilano Suspension Bridge and the stunning views and grizzly bears at Grouse Mountain.
